The cop had "You're f*cked" etched on the side of his Arizona issued AR15 at the time of the murder.

Quote:

Shaver exited unarmed, put his hands up, and did his best to comply with the demands of police, who ordered him to lay down on the ground. Soon after that, Officer Philip Brailsford, 26, shot and killed him with a service weapon on which he had etched, "You’re f*cked.”
There were 5 heavily armed, armor wearing Mesa police officers in that hallway up against a man and a woman who didn't appear to be armed at all.

The man continually tried to comply to the cop's demands (he was drunk at the time) who almost seemed to be toying with him. Lie down! Hands up! Hands behind your head! Move forward! Don't talk just comply!

Why couldn't 4 of the cops keep guns trained while one cop moved forward and handcuffed the dude?
